| 20100139430 | Power transmission switching mechanism for office machine - A power transmission switching mechanism for office machine. The power transmission switching mechanism has simple structure and enables the office machine to commonly use a motor to execute scanning and printing works. The power transmission switching mechanism includes a rotary shaft, a drive gear mounted on the rotary shaft, an actuator reciprocally movable on the rotary shaft and a driving gear for transmitting power of a motor to the drive gear. The drive gear has an spline. The actuator can be selectively moved forward or backward to make the spline disengaged from a first gear mounted on the rotary shaft or engaged with the first gear. When the spline is disengaged from the first gear, the power of the motor is transmitted to a scanning module. When the spline is engaged with the first gear, the power of the motor is transmitted to the rotary shaft for printing work. | 06-10-2010 |

| 20100317532 | INHIBITION-BASED HIGH-THROUGHPUT SCREEN STRATEGY FOR CELL CLONES - A method for screening cells with high level expression of a target protein is disclosed. The method includes introducing into a plurality of host cells a DNA construct that encodes both a target protein and an inhibitor to an endogenous selectable marker in the host cells, screening host cells harboring the DNA construct for the expression of the endogenous selectable marker, and isolating cells with reduced expression of the selectable marker. Also disclosed is a DNA construct configured to express both the target protein and the inhibitor inside the host cell. | 12-16-2010 |

| 20100231342 | CENTER-TAPPED TRANSFORMER - A center-tapped transformer includes a spool, a first primary winding unit, and first and second secondary winding units. The spool has a surrounding wall defining a spool axis, and a partition plate unit extending in radial outward directions from the surrounding wall so as to divide the spool into axially extending first and second spool parts. The partition plate unit cooperates with the surrounding wall to define at least one notch. The first primary winding unit surrounds the first spool part and passes through the notch to surround the second spool part. The first and second secondary winding units are disposed on one side of the first primary winding unit and surround the first and second spool parts, respectively. | 09-16-2010 |
